Compartir a través de


Invocar scripts

Usar parámetros reemplazables (el preprocesador de registro) describe mapas de reemplazo y indica el método AddReplacementdel registro.El registro tiene ocho otros métodos específicos del script, y todos se describen en la tabla siguiente.

Método

sintaxis/descripción

ResourceRegister

resFileName, UINT nID, LPCOLESTR szType);deHRESULT ResourceRegister (LPCOLESTR

registra el script contenido en el recurso de un módulo.el resFileName indica la ruta UNC al módulo propio.nID y szType contienen el identificador y el tipo de recurso, respectivamente.

ResourceUnregister

resFileName, UINT nID, LPCOLESTR szType);deHRESULT ResourceUnregister (LPCOLESTR

Anula el script contenido en el recurso de un módulo.el resFileName indica la ruta UNC al módulo propio.nID y szType contienen el identificador y el tipo de recurso, respectivamente.

ResourceRegisterSz

SzID, LPCOLESTR szType);de, LPCOLESTR de resFileNamedeHRESULT ResourceRegisterSz (LPCOLESTR

registra el script contenido en el recurso de un módulo.el resFileName indica la ruta UNC al módulo propio.el szID y szType contienen el identificador de cadena y el tipo de recurso, respectivamente.

ResourceUnregisterSz

SzID, LPCOLESTR szType);de, LPCOLESTR de resFileNamedeHRESULT ResourceUnregisterSz (LPCOLESTR

Anula el script contenido en el recurso de un módulo.el resFileName indica la ruta UNC al módulo propio.el szID y szType contienen el identificador de cadena y el tipo de recurso, respectivamente.

FileRegister

nombre de archivo );deHRESULT FileRegister (LPCOLESTR

registra el script en un archivo.el nombre de archivo es una ruta UNC a un archivo que contiene (o) es un script de recursos.

FileUnregister

nombre de archivo );deHRESULT FileUnregister (LPCOLESTR

Anula el script en un archivo.el nombre de archivo es una ruta UNC a un archivo que contiene (o) es un script de recursos.

StringRegister

datos );deHRESULT StringRegister (LPCOLESTR

registra el script en una cadena.los datos contiene script propio.

StringUnregister

datos );deHRESULT StringUnregister (LPCOLESTR

Anula el script en una cadena.los datos contiene script propio.

ResourceRegisterSz y ResourceUnregisterSz, son similares a ResourceRegister y a ResourceUnregister, pero permiten especificar un identificador de cadena.

Los métodos FileRegister y FileUnregister son útiles si no desea que el script en un recurso o si desea que el script en su propio archivo.Los métodos StringRegister y StringUnregister permiten que el archivo .rgs se almacenen en una cadena asignada dinámicamente.

Vea también

Referencia

Crear el registro Scripts